The two reasons why bankruptcy is a false concern about the public debt are:

The two reasons as to why bankruptcy is a false concern in regards to the public debt are the following;

<span>·         </span>Taxation – this is a charge in which the government provides in order to meet and fund expenditures or projects needed to be done in the public.

<span>·         </span>Refinancing – It is a way of having to have another debt in which the existing debt that an individual has is being replaced.

The computation of the fixed cost and the variable cost per hour by using high low method is shown below:

Variable cost per hour = (High Operating cost - low operating cost) ÷ (High service hours - low service hours)

= ($11,200 - $4,300) ÷ (420 hours - 120 hours)

= $6,900 ÷ 300 hours

= $23

Now the fixed cost equal to

= High operating cost - (High service hours × Variable cost per hour)

= $11,200 - (420 hours × $23)

= $11,200 - $9,660

= $1,540

For computing the contribution margin per hour, first we have to compute the revenue per hour which is shown below:

= Revenue ÷ service hours

= $6,000 ÷ 120 hours

= $50

We know that,

The contribution per hour = Revenue per hour - variable cost per hour

                                           = $50 - $23

                                           = $27
